😢victimize (víctimaíz)

verb
/ˈvɪktɪmaɪz/
victimizar (victimizar)

Meaning

To make someone a victim, often by treating them unfairly or cruelly.
Traducción del significado
Hacer que alguien sea una víctima, a menudo tratándolo de manera injusta o cruel.
